A Personalized Counseling Approach
From the time each student walks in the door until the day they walk across the stage at graduation and beyond, our team of school counselors is in their corner and by their side to help them achieve their goals. Students receive individual and small group counseling throughout their middle school and high school career in a highly personalized approach that sets the YC experience apart. From helping select classes to charting a course to integrate Advanced Placement (AP) studies, to achieving dual enrollment during their senior year, we help each student create a path to achieve their goals setting them up for success as they take the next steps into their bright future.
Student & Family Services
YC’s guidance services include programs and resources focused on supporting students in all areas during their middle school and high school career, including:
Middle School Career Exploration
Career Exploration is an interactive hands-on class that introduces students in 8th grade to learning styles, employability skills, and career clusters. Throughout the semester-long course, students will explore learning styles and personality traits, develop employability skills, and discover opportunities in the 16 different career clusters. There is a heavy emphasis on participation and self-reflection in this course.
High School Career Exploration - SOAR
The High School SOAR class builds upon the foundations of the Middle School career exploration program and prepares students for their final years of high school and beyond. The course focuses on the four domains of Career Exploration and Readiness: Self-Knowledge, Exploration, Decision Making, and Action. Students deepen their knowledge of themselves, further explore college and career options, begin making decisions about their future plans, and create action steps to finish their last two years of high school and prepare to enter university or the workforce.
